Jordan David Kovacs (born June 12, 1990) is an American football safety who is currently a free agent. He was signed by the Miami Dolphins as an undrafted free agent in 2013. He played college football at Michigan.
He was a walk-on who earned 2009 CollegeFootballNews.com Freshman All-America second team recognition and 2009 Sporting News Freshman All-Big Ten honors for the 2009 Wolverines while being the second-leading tackler on the team. Granted a scholarship by the 2010 team for his second year, he was the second-leading tackler in the Big Ten Conference and was selected as a 2010 All-Conference honorable mention. He was also a 2011 All-Big Ten honorable mention for the 2011 team. He served the 2012 team as captain and was also a 2012 All-Big Ten second team selection and a 2012 Academic All-Big Ten honoree.
Kovacs, a Hungarian American, attended Clay High School, which is the rival high school of former Wolverine teammate Kevin Koger. In high school, he earned varsity letters in basketball as a sophomore and junior. He also earned All-City recognition in track and field three times (first team as a senior, second team as a junior and honorable mention as a sophomore) and was a four-year letterman. He qualified for the Ohio State championships in the 4x400 meter relay. He was a three-year letterman in football, where he earned All-Ohio academic honors and All-district honors as both a wide receiver and defensive back.
